The following duties are representative of the job but are not all-inclusive and other duties may be assigned as needed. Key Responsibilities Adheres to standards for Shop Drawings. Coordinates the flow of information from details to the field. Models and details projects from start to finish. Keeps track of models and keep them up to date. Continual refinement of drawings to meet the needs of the field. Makes quick changes to shop drawings based on need. Participation in BIM coordination for projects, as needed. Ownership of BIM clashes and changes required. Works with the project team to develop and detail the drawings. Provides a consistent flow of communications and information to and from the project teams. Collaborates with 3rd party detailing partners as needed. Communicates shop drawing status continually with project teams. Communicates BIM Coordination issues/clashes/tasks to project teams. Collaboration with the Layout department teams as needed. Provides continual updates to senior leadership on the following: Department and employee needs. Overall department hits/misses. Progress on areas needing improvement. 3rd party detailing partners. Work in partnership with managers to design, teach, and maintain the BIM- related project management training program. Performs other duties as assigned potentially including but not limited to: Assistance to Project Managers at a PE level of competency. Assistant to Estimators at a PE level of competency. Assistance with management of the Layout department. Assistance with management of the Sitework department. Assistance with management of the Leased Labor program. Qualifications The following qualifications are representative of the knowledge, skills, and abilities needed to perform the job but are not all-inclusive. Three or more years of relevant experience in the construction industry or a bachelor's degree in AEC Technology program, bachelor's in Architecture, or bachelor's in CEM. Can demonstrate proficiency related to this position. Proficient in the use of Autodesk Revit, AutoCAD, Navisworks, and Microsoft Office suite. Experience with Procore or other similar software. Experience with Construction Management software.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ills. Must be able to follow and give written and verbal instructions. Can work independently and collaboratively in a team environment. Exercise independent judgment within defined parameters.
